Sarasanegro

What they say

“We place great importance on raw material and knowing the origin of our produce. If a product does not meet our restaurant requirements, Chef Negro Patricio does not use it. Our small producers understand this, and this is why we are able to achieve outstanding dishes. We treat our guests as we would like them to treat us, so we strive to achieve good service and good cooking.”

Signature Dishes

Octopus carpaccio with aïoli and crispy potato; tiradito of white fish; and fish of the day with romesco fennels.

What we say

Mar del Plata: a sea city on the Atlantic ocean. In 2003, the city’s gastronomic scene was changed forever when Fernanda Sarasa and Patricio Negro opened Sarasanegro. Until then, no one had dared break the limits of the mass-market local culinary model. However, Chef Negro’s dishes began to make an impression on the palates of customers who were brave enough to leave the safety of their usual food. The cooking is highly technical and the recipes leave no room for improvisation. The focus is on produce, which is obsessively sought-out and treated with respect. Here, sea bream becomes memorable and the risottos are the best in the country: sensual, with remarkable creamy textures. Eating at Sarasanegro is one of the best ways to understand the wealth of produce that comes from the Argentinian Atlantic.
